What is a radio network optimization?

A Radio Network Optimization (RNO) job involves analyzing and improving the performance, capacity, and coverage of wireless networks. RNO engineers use key performance indicators (KPIs), drive tests, and network data to identify issues and implement solutions. Their goal is to enhance user experience by reducing call drops, improving data speeds, and optimizing signal quality. This role requires expertise in technologies like 4G, 5G, and network planning tools.

What does a radio network optimization do?

Professionals in Radio Network Optimization typically spend their days analyzing network performance data, identifying areas for improvement, and implementing solutions to enhance coverage, capacity, and quality of service. This involves using specialized software to conduct drive tests, troubleshoot issues, and optimize radio parameters. Collaboration with field engineers, planning teams, and vendors is common to coordinate upgrades and rollout new technologies. Continuous learning and adapting to evolving network standards are also important aspects of the role, making it both dynamic and technically challenging.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in radio network optimization?

To thrive in Radio Network Optimization, you need a solid background in telecommunications engineering, RF principles, and hands-on experience with network planning and optimization. Familiarity with specialized tools such as Atoll, TEMS Investigation, and KPIs analysis software, as well as certifications like CCNA, are often required. Strong analytical thinking, teamwork, and effective communication skills help professionals navigate daily challenges and collaborate with cross-functional teams. Mastering these skills is crucial for ensuring high network performance, efficient problem-solving, and successful project delivery.
